★★★★☆ 4/5 My Aged Care safety rating The My Aged Care star rating is the Australian Government's overall quality rating for residential aged care — from 1 star (significant improvement needed) to 5 stars (excellent). It combines compliance, quality measures, residents' experience and staffing levels.

The Birches is a residential aged care facility operated by Western District Health Service (WDHS), a public health service based in Hamilton in the Western District of rural Victoria. As part of a government-run regional health service, it sits alongside WDHS's acute hospital, palliative care, and community health programmes. The facility can be contacted on 03 5551 8222 via the main WDHS switchboard. The provider's website offers limited public detail about the home itself, including its room types, fees, or amenities.
